What is the famous Singapore landmark and a major tourist attraction?

The Merlion Park is the perfect spot to start your Singapore adventure. The famous half-fish half-lion statue is not only the nation’s most prominent icon, its location also provides a stunning 360-degree view of the soaring skyline and World-famous structures surrounding Marina Bay.

Which features of Singapore make it a major tourist attraction?

Some of the favourites include the Marina Bay Sands casino hotel and its iconic Sands Skypark, Resort World casino resort and Universal Studios on Sentosa and Singapore Flyer, the giant Ferris wheel at Marina Bay. Adding adrenalin and excitement to Singapore’s events scene is the world’s only FORMULA ONE night race.

What is Singapore known for tourism?

Located to the south of Malaysia, Singapore is known for its glitz and glamour. Often described as one of the cleanest and most orderly cities in the world, the island city-state is also undoubtedly one of the world’s most popular visitor destinations.

What are the best tourist attractions in Singapore?

The Buddha Tooth Relic Temple is one of the more remarkable tourist attractions of Singapore. It was built in 19th century, and has become a part of the city’s culture and traditions. The temple is the home to a tooth relic from Buddha, and is located in central Chinatown, featuring arts and culture of Singaporean Buddhists.

Where to visit in Singapore?

Tourist Places to Visit in Singapore. Singapore is home to a diversity of people and cultures. With such amalgam, it is an epicentre of many attractions that a tourist would love to explore. Marina Bay: Located at the centre of Singapore, Marina Bay is a bay surrounded by Downtown Core, Marina East, Marina South and Straits View.
